ATK will participate as an exhibitor at the 2011 Paris Air Show and will highlight a variety of capabilities and programs at the show which will be held at Le Bourget Airport from 20-26 June 2011.

The Paris Air Show provides ATK an opportunity to highlight its growing capabilities in several business areas, including commercial and military aerospace structures manufacturing. ATK is a major provider of large composite structures for the Airbus A350, an established supplier of composite structures for the F-35 Joint Strike Fighter program, and provider of composite fan cases and fan case sections for the Rolls-Royce Trent XWB and GEnx engines. These contracts build on ATK's decades of experience in large-scale composite manufacturing and expand ATK's role as a leading supplier of commercial aircraft composite structures and engine components.

The Paris Air Show will also provide potential customers the opportunity to obtain information on ATK's light gunship platform, which integrates intelligence, surveillance and reconnaissance (ISR) sensors, fire control equipment, air-to-ground missiles and rockets, as well as the LW30mm link-fed gun system. The light gunship capability package is the latest addition to ATK's Special Mission Aircraft product portfolio, which provides affordable, responsive and advanced capabilities to customer-preferred platforms. ATK's expertise includes outfitting various aircraft -- including Cessna Caravans, Lockheed Martin C-130s, Bombardier Dash-8s, Hawker Beechcraft King Airs and others -- with integrated ISR capabilities, fire control equipment and air-to-ground capability for conducting responsive defense, counterinsurgency, and border surveillance and security missions.

ATK recently announced its new Hostile Fire Indicator capability upgrade for the AAR-47 Missile Warning System. ATK is the first company to deliver this key capability as part of a proven missile warning system. The company continues to leverage its years of experience to design, develop, and produce aircraft survivability equipment, such as the AAR-47 Missile Warning System to meet the urgent operational requirements of the warfighter.

ATK will highlight the focusing of the company's unique and longstanding expertise in space exploration to serve NASA and commercial space launch needs. While ATK's four-segment Reusable Solid Rocket Motors continue to support the launch of the space shuttle as the program nears retirement, ATK is furthering the development of its upgraded five-segment solid rocket motor, which is well-suited for both commercial launch and NASA heavy lift missions. In addition, ATK is upgrading its Castor 30 motor to support commercial resupply missions to the International Space Station.

ATK will display the Advanced Anti-Radiation Guided Missile (AARGM), which provides the warfighter with the latest and most advanced weapon system for engaging and destroying enemy air defenses and time-critical mobile targets. The AARGM system is a cooperative U.S. and Italian acquisition program, with the U.S. Navy as the executive agent.
